# Introduction to the ZL30230GGG Product Series

## Overview
The ZL30230GGG product series represents a cutting - edge solution in the realm of electronic components, specifically engineered to meet the diverse and demanding requirements of modern electronic systems. This series is designed with a focus on high - performance, reliability, and flexibility, making it an ideal choice for a wide range of applications across multiple industries.

## Key Features

### High - Precision Timing
One of the standout features of the ZL30230GGG series is its exceptional timing accuracy. It is equipped with advanced clock generation and distribution capabilities, ensuring that it can provide highly stable and precise clock signals. This is crucial for applications such as telecommunications, where accurate timing is essential for proper data transmission and synchronization. The series can generate clock frequencies with extremely low jitter, minimizing the risk of data errors and improving the overall performance of the system.

### Multiple Outputs
The ZL30230GGG devices offer multiple clock outputs, which can be configured independently. This flexibility allows designers to use a single device to meet the clocking needs of different subsystems within a larger electronic system. For example, in a complex network switch, different ports may require different clock frequencies, and the ZL30230GGG can provide these customized clock signals without the need for multiple discrete clock generators.

### Programmability
These products are highly programmable, enabling users to tailor the clock generation and distribution parameters according to their specific requirements. Through a user - friendly interface, designers can adjust clock frequencies, phase relationships, and output drive strengths. This programmability not only simplifies the design process but also allows for easy system upgrades and modifications in the future.
